About this experience

This Daily Trip is from Victoria falls to Hwange National Park. The trip includes gamedrives, refreshments, lunch and return transfer. Clients are picked from their respective hotels at 06.15am soon after breakfast. The drive from Victoria falls is about 380km return.After arriving at Hwange Main Camp around 09:00 hrs, you are transferred into the Open 4 X 4 open van to do the morning game drive, then break for lunch, and after that an afternoon drive before returning back to Victoria Falls. The arrival time depends on the time of departure from the National park, it will be approximately by 19:00hrs.

"Unfortunately we regret to say Hwange is a large National Park (14,569kmsquared)and we do not guarantee sightings; but we let nature and our tracking skills do the work."

About Victoria Falls

Victoria Falls, known locally as Mosi-oa-Tunya, is one of the most spectacular natural wonders in the world. Straddling the border between Zimbabwe and Zambia, this massive waterfall is renowned for its breathtaking beauty and powerful roar, making it a must-visit destination for nature enthusiasts and adventure seekers alike.

Best Time to Visit

May to October

The peak season offers the best weather conditions with clear skies and cooler temperatures. This is the ideal time for game viewing, adventure activities, and sightseeing. The water flow is also lower, allowing for better views of the falls' geological features.
